The convergence of real-time data, public transportation systems, and the Internet of Things (IoT), termed the Internet of Transportation Things (IoTT), is set to revolutionize the way transportation is experienced, with major players like IBM, Moovit, and Google Maps at the forefront. This transformation aims to enhance commuter accessibility and efficiency by utilizing advanced transit apps powered by real-time solutions like PubNub. Developers are guided on leveraging APIs such as the BART API to build real-time transit applications that provide updates on transportation schedules, improving user experiences by offering critical information like departure times and service disruptions. The article walks through the technical aspects of creating a transit app, including using geolocation data, integrating with Google Maps, and handling push notifications, while emphasizing the role of PubNub's APIs in facilitating real-time updates and improving public transportation systems. This development holds promise for reducing traffic congestion and increasing the reliability and ease of public transit through innovative digital solutions.
